I've just started experimenting with Eclipse installed as a flatpak (I have quite experience with Eclipse, but I had never tried the flatpak version).

I cannot seem to be able to set JREs properly.

The JRE that comes with JustJ does not allow me to run a Maven build (I guess because it's not a JDK but only a JRE? I never used JustJ anyway in the past). When I try to set the available JDKs I installed (Fedora 36):

ll /usr/lib/jvm
total 76
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root  26 May 18 14:27 java -> /etc/alternatives/java_sdk
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root  29 May 18 14:27 java-11 -> /etc/alternatives/java_sdk_11
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root  37 May 18 14:27 java-11-openjdk -> /etc/alternatives/java_sdk_11_openjdk
drwxr-xr-x. 1 root root  70 May 18 14:27 java-11-openjdk-11.0.15.0.10-1.fc36.x86_64
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root  29 May 18 14:27 java-17 -> /etc/alternatives/java_sdk_17
lrwxrwxrwx. 1 root root  37 May 18 14:27 java-17-openjdk -> /etc/alternatives/java_sdk_17_openjdk
drwxr-xr-x. 1 root root  70 May 18 14:27 java-17-openjdk-17.0.3.0.7-1.fc36.x86_64
...

Eclipse changes the path as follows:

image

and then I cannot still run Maven from Eclipse because it cannot find

Error: Could not find or load main class org.codehaus.plexus.classworlds.launcher.Launcher
Caused by: java.lang.ClassNotFoundException: org.codehaus.plexus.classworlds.launcher.Launcher
